2012-05-06 3 views
0

mysql 데이터베이스 (버전 5.5)가 있고 새 사용자를 추가하려고합니다.
그러나 나는 모든 사용자의 목록을 표시하려고 계세요하지만를 만들 수있는 권한이 없습니다 :권한 문제

select * from mysql.user; 

그것은이 오류가 있습니다 : 나는 아니다처럼

ERROR 1142 (42000): SELECT command denied to user ''@'localhost' for table 'user 

보인다 grant 명령을 사용하지 않고 사용자에게 권한을 부여하는 방법은 무엇입니까?
방법이 있습니까?

CREATE USER 'ramy'@'localhost' IDENTIFIED BY 'pass'; 

그것은 말한다 : 새로 database.That의를 만든 사람에 대한

ERROR 1227 (42000): Access denied; you need (at least one of) the CREATE USER privilege(s) for this operation 

나는, MySQL의 쇼가 권한을 처리하는 방법이 특권을 처리 할 수있는 방법이 표시되지 않습니다 나는 또한이 시도 악순환.

+0

당신은 phpMyAdmin을 또는 유사에 액세스 할 수 있습니까 루트 암호를 모르는 경우

이 참조 계정으로 로그인해야? –

답변